Destinations and Nearby Towns: Explore the Lucca Province

The Colle Aprico area is a strategic doorway to Lucca’s charmingly complete weekend escape. A short drive can immerse you in a city framed by Renaissance history, with medieval towers, tree-lined promenades, and a relaxed pace that makes wandering its walls a delight. Lucca is famous for its intact Renaissance-era walls, which have become a pedestrian-friendly avenue for bikes and walks at sunrise or golden-hour strolls. Inside the old town, you’ll discover narrow lanes that open onto piazzas, gelaterias, and artisan shops selling local crafts, olive oil, and wine. This is the heart of the region’s holiday rental appeal: a blend of top-tier cultural sights with easy access to the countryside’s quiet beauty.

Nearby Montecarlo, a hilltop town known for its wine and panoramic views, offers a perfect day-trip stop. The Montecarlo area hosts olive groves and vineyards that have been tended for generations, producing robust whites and elegant reds that pair beautifully with Tuscan dishes. You can tour a family-run winery, learn about the terroir that shapes the wine, and finish with a tasting that feels both educational and celebratory. The surrounding countryside is dotted with small villages and castles, each with its own story, inviting you to explore on foot, by bike, or along a scenic driving route that reveals evocative views at every turn.

Within a comfortable radius, you’ll also find Garfagnana’s more rugged beauty: forested hills, rivers, and trails that invite hikers and nature lovers to see a different side of Tuscany. For beach lovers, the Tyrrhenian coast isn’t far, with Viareggio and Forte dei Marmi offering sun, seafood, and seaside charm when you want to swap hillside quiet for a breezy day by the water. Day trips from Colle Aprico can be structured to balance rural exploration with coastal indulgence, letting you experience the full spectrum of Tuscan landscapes in a single vacation. Plan Your Tuscany Farm Stay: Booking, Tips, and the Best Time to Visit

To make the most of Colle Aprico as a destination for vacation rentals and holiday rentals in Tuscany, consider a few practical tips. Spring and early autumn bring temperate weather ideal for outdoor adventures and long evenings on the terrace. Summer can be lively, with warm days perfect for poolside relaxation, but it’s also the peak tourist season, so booking ahead is essential. Winter offers a peaceful quiet that is perfect for introspective travel, cooking classes, and farmhouse stays that feel like a seasonally cozy retreat. No matter when you go, the scenery remains a constant delight, with light that shifts dramatically across the hills from sunrise to sunset.

Transportation is a key planning detail. If you’re flying into Florence or Pisa, renting a car often makes the most sense for a farm stay in Colle Aprico, as it gives you flexibility to explore nearby towns, markets, and beaches at your own pace. If you prefer not to drive, look for accommodations with transfer options or opt for a guided tour that arranges day trips. Many farm stays are happy to coordinate personalized itineraries, booking winery tours, cooking classes, and guided hikes to suit your schedule and interests.
